WebApr 14, 2024 · If you’re simply using your computer for basic tasks such as browsing the web and watching videos, then a built-in sound card (integrated audio) should suffice. However, if you’re an audiophile, a musician, or someone who requires high-quality audio for tasks such as audio production or gaming, then a dedicated sound card may be … WebFrom the name you can tell it's ready for VR gaming.
